ASP의 힘은 수용과 디스플레이 간의 상호 작용에만 국한된 것뿐만 아니라보다 강력한 웹 애플리케이션에 ActiveX 구성 요소를 사용하는 것입니다.
그렇다면 ActiveX 구성 요소는 정확히 무엇입니까? 어떻게 작동합니까? 실제로 ActiveX Server 구성 요소 (ActiveX Server 구성 요소)는 웹 서버에 존재하는 파일입니다. 이 파일에는 특정 항목 또는 작업 그룹을 실행하는 코드가 포함되어 있습니다. 구성 요소는 공개 작업을 수행 할 수 있으므로 이러한 작업을 자체적으로 실행하는 코드를 만들 필요가 없습니다. 매우 생생한 문장 : 구성 요소를 사용하여 다른 사람들의 고전적인 강력한 프로그램을 직접 사용하십시오. 그러나이 프로그램은 캡슐화되었습니다.
그렇다면 특정 ActiveX 구성 요소는 어떻게 생성되고 얻어 집니까? 일반적으로 다음 세 가지 경로에서 얻습니다.
1. IIS 서버를 설치 한 후 데이터베이스 액세스 데이터베이스 연결 구성 요소와 같은 일부 내장 구성 요소가 포함됩니다.
2. 구성 요소 업로드와 같이 무료 또는 유료 인 타사 개발자로부터 선택적 구성 요소를 얻으십시오 (물론 현재 구성 요소 업로드는 없습니다).
3. 웹 프로그램 개발자 인 경우 Visual Basic, Java, Visual C ++, Cobol 및 기타 프로그래밍 언어를 사용하여 필요한 ActiveX 서버 구성 요소를 작성할 수 있습니다. 소위 ASP는 COM (Component Object Model) 및 COM+용으로 개발되었습니다.
물론, 제 3 자이든 자체 개발하든이 시스템은 사용하기 전에 등록해야합니다. 그러나 이것들은 모두 나중에 이야기입니다. 우리가 지금 필요한 것은 가능한 빨리 ASP와 함께 제공되는 일부 구성 요소를 이해하는 것입니다.
그러나 내장 구성 요소를 사용하기 전에 프로그램을 사용하여 컴퓨터의 구성 요소 지원 상태를 감지하십시오.
인터넷에서 인기있는 "Ajiang ASP 프로브"를 인용하면 다음 코드를 디버깅 및 시청을위한 ASP 파일로 저장하십시오.
1, objcheck.asp